The Tennessee House Education Committee has made a significant decision regarding the future of education in the region. In a decisive 15-4 vote, the committee has approved a bill that paves the way for the state to take control of the Memphis Shelby County Schools (MSCS). This move has sparked a variety of reactions from educators, parents, and community leaders, all of whom are keenly aware of the implications such a takeover could have on local governance and educational outcomes.
Supporters of the bill argue that state intervention is necessary to address ongoing challenges within the school district, including issues related to academic performance and financial management. They believe that a takeover could lead to more effective leadership and improved educational opportunities for students. However, critics express concerns that this decision undermines local control and may not adequately address the root causes of the district's struggles.
As discussions continue, the focus will shift to the next steps in the legislative process, with many watching closely to see how this decision will impact the future of education in Memphis.
